Challenge
Half the Palestinian population are children. In Gaza, they are being bombed, blockaded, and occupied. Families are on the brink of starvation. In the West Bank, Israeli attacks have also forced communities to flee their homes. More than 40,000 people are displaced, the most in decades. Israeli settler violence is on the rise and there are increasing numbers of checkpoints dividing the West Bank causing more poverty.
Solution
MECA works for the rights and well-being of children. We have been working in Palestine for 36 years. With the support of The Big Ride for Palestine, MECA and our local partners will provide food parcels, hot meals, clean drinking water, and other essential aid to families impacted by Israel's attacks across Palestine. And we will provide psychosocial support for traumatized children whenever it is possible including sports and other physical activities.
Long-Term Impact
Right now our focus is on meeting the immediate needs of Palestinian children and families. In the long term, this project will reduce the children's risk of disease and malnutrition by addressing basic needs for food, medical care and adequate shelter that could impact their development and long-term health.
